CCGT060201-MN2 WNN10 — Rhombic 80° indexable insert, 7° clearance — Walter Tools
The CCGT060201-MN2 WNN10 is an indexable turning and boring insert designed for stable chip control and fine finishing in versatile machining operations.
- Rhombic 80° insert with 7° clearance angle
- Coated carbide grade WNN10 for reliable wear resistance
- MN2 chipbreaker for consistent chip formation
- 0.1 mm corner radius for accurate surface definition

Adaptable geometry for controlled finishing and stability
The rhombic 80° shape and a 7° clearance angle yield a versatile cutting geometry that balances strength and accessibility in confined bores and outer-diameter turning. The small 0.1 mm corner radius provides fine edge definition that supports improved surface finish on turned parts while still maintaining adequate edge strength for light to medium interrupted cuts. These geometric details make the insert suitable for applications where precision and repeatability are required.

Technical Data
- Article number / SKU: CCGT060201-MN2-WNN10-WALTER
- Designation: CCGT060201-MN2 WNN10
- Type: Boring/turning indexable insert (turning/boring insert)
- Manufacturer: Walter Tools
Facts
- Clearance angle: 7°
- Corner radius: 0.1 mm
- Insert size: 06
- Thickness: 02
- Tolerance class: G
Special features
- Chipbreaker: MN2
- Shape: Rhombic 80°
- Grade: WNN10 (coated carbide)
- Series: Walter cutting grade series — open
- Execution: T
